AI Summary

  • Expands the definition of peace officers who may exercise authority outside their geographic boundaries to include officers of "qualified authorities" (water, sewage disposal, or waste management service providers)

  • Allows law enforcement officers of qualified authorities to pursue and detain individuals who commit violations while outside the authority's boundaries if the officer witnessed the violation from within the authority's boundaries

  • Defines geographic boundaries for qualified authorities to include both the authority's own boundaries and the boundaries of any county, city, village, or township that contracts with the authority for water, sewage disposal, or waste management services

  • Adds qualified authority officers to existing provisions allowing peace officers to enforce state laws, administrative rules, and local ordinances in conjunction with Michigan State Police or other local peace officers

  • Includes a tie bar provision requiring Senate Bill No. ____ or House Bill No. 4352 of the 103rd Legislature to be enacted for this bill to take effect

Legislative Description

Water supply: systems; authority as municipal authority; modify. Amends sec. 2a, ch. IV of 1927 PA 175 (MCL 764.2a). TIE BAR WITH: HB 4352'25
